NORTH PORT - Ferdinand F. Mueller of North Port, FL passed away on July 9, 2012 at the age of 86. Ferdinand was born December 18, 1925 in Fenton, IA to Clara (Bierstedt) and Ferdinand F. Mueller.

Ferd as Seaman First Class, honorably defended our country during WW II on the Naval Amphibious Destroyer U.S.S. Bates in the south pacific. While in the process of carrying out an essential military operation, his ship was bombed and destroyed. Being one of the few survivors, he spent many months in a Naval Hospital recuperating from extensive injuries upon which he was awarded the purple heart and Navy Combat Metal. Upon his honorable discharge, he continued service to the U.S. government in the postal field for 30 years. During his retirement he took great pride in the care and the maintenance of his home and properties and also shared a unique interest in classic western movies.

When asked what he is most proud of in life, his answer was consistently the same: his family.
